The Armada in sight, Plymouth hoe, 1880, (1911). A depiction of the apocryphal story that Sir Francis Drake (c1540-1596) played a game of bowls in Plymouth Hoe in 1588 while waiting for the tide to change before sailing out with the English fleet to engage with the Spanish Armada. Painting held at the Art Gallery of New South Wales, SydneyFrom Bibbys Annual 1911, [J. Bibby & Sons, Liverpool, 1911]. (Colorised black and white print)
